Average Cost Estimators Salary in Peoria, IL
In Peoria, IL, Cost Estimators earn an average annual salary of $75,970. This figure is slightly below the national average of $83,140, indicating a localized compensation structure influenced by regional economic factors and the specific demands within the Peoria market. While not reaching the national benchmark, this salary reflects the value placed on these professionals within the local industrial and construction sectors.
Executive Summary
- Average Salary: $75,970 per year.
- Growth Trend: Salaries have shifted 22.5% ↗ over the last 5 years.
- Top Earners: Senior professionals (90th percentile) earn up to $105,360.
- Outlook: The Cost Estimator job market in Peoria, IL, is characterized by a modest workforce of 230 professionals. With a Location Quotient of 0.98, the concentration of these roles is nearly on par with the national average, suggesting a stable and consistent demand for their expertise. The presence of 1.396 jobs per 1,000 workers further reinforces the steady employment landscape for Cost Estimators in the region.

Cost Estimators Salary Distribution in Peoria, IL
Career progression for Cost Estimators in Peoria, IL, is typically marked by significant salary increases with experience. Entry-level positions might start closer to the lower end of the pay scale, while seasoned professionals with extensive project experience and specialized knowledge can command salaries well above the average. The percentile gaps in salary distribution clearly signify the substantial rewards associated with advancing through junior, mid-level, and senior estimator roles.
| Experience Level | Market Percentile | Annual Wage | Hourly Rate |
|---|---|---|---|
| Associate / AnalystData entry, reporting, supporting senior staff. | 10% (Entry) | $46,020 | $22.1 |
| Senior AnalystIndependent analysis, forecasting, client interaction. | 25% (Junior) | $56,978 | $27.4 |
| ManagerOversees team, compliance, and project delivery. | 50% (Median) | $74,990 | $36.1 |
| Director / VPStrategic planning, budget ownership, risk management. | 75% (Senior) | $94,963 | $45.7 |
| Executive / PartnerC-level leadership. High-level strategy & relations. | 90% (Expert) | $105,360 | $50.7 |

Methodology: Salary data is derived from the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) OEWS 2024 release. Figures represent gross pay before taxes. Analysis includes 230 employees in the Peoria, IL area with a job density of 1.396 per 1,000 jobs. Cost of Living data is estimated based on state and metro averages.
